Liberian police have burned more than four tonnes of cocaine worth about $336 million Sh43.33 billion ($336 million), days after the country's biggest drug seizure in history.
In a viral video seen by TNX Africa, officers set the drugs ablaze on Thursday, July 30, following the record haul from a storage facility in Duazon, about 12 miles east of the capital, Monrovia.
According to the Associated Press, the operation has since implicated senior police officers in a major bribery and drug smuggling investigation.
After an 18-month undercover operation, investigators discovered dozens of locked suitcases packed with high-grade cocaine hidden inside a truck.
